Points d'accès à l'API Instagram disponibles avec Unipile

DMA

Notre solution s'inscrit dans le cadre de la Loi sur les marchés numériques (DMA). Les profils des utilisateurs ne sont jamais stockés ou récupérés, et notre API se concentre exclusivement sur l'interopérabilité de la messagerie. Les clients sont tenus de respecter les conditions de chaque fournisseur.

Unipile offre aux éditeurs de logiciels un moyen simple et fiable d'accéder à de puissantes technologies de l'information et de la communication. Instagram API à travers une plateforme de messagerie unifiée. Que vous construisiez des outils CRM, des systèmes ATS ou des logiciels d'automatisation de la sensibilisation, Unipile simplifie l'intégration, accélère le développement et garantit la conformité.

Voyons ce que vous pouvez faire exactement avec le support de l'API Instagram d'Unipile. Veuillez noter qu'Unipile est pas un méta-partenaireet toute utilisation doit respecter les règles de Meta.

Quels sont les points de terminaison de l'API d'Instagram ?

hero TELEGRAM api

Les API (interfaces de programmation d'applications) permettent à votre application de communiquer avec des services externes. Les points de terminaison sont des fonctions spécifiques que vous pouvez appeler pour effectuer des actions telles que l'envoi d'un message, la réception d'une réponse ou l'établissement d'une liste de conversations.

Intégration API synchronisant les messages Instagram avec une plateforme SaaS

Intégration d'Instagram pour les éditeurs de logiciels : Pourquoi c'est important

Cas d'utilisation CRM, ATS & Outreach

Les DM Instagram ne sont plus réservés aux influenceurs. Les recruteurs, les DTS et les équipes chargées de la réussite des clients utilisent désormais Instagram pour :

  • Susciter l'intérêt des candidats passifs

  • Soutenir les clients par le biais des DM

  • Conclure des marchés avec des micro-influenceurs

Instagram comme canal de vente et d'assistance

Alors que la communication asynchrone devient la norme, Instagram rejoint la liste des canaux stratégiques. Avec Unipile, vous le centralisez aux côtés de WhatsApp, LinkedIn et l'email.

Instagram Graph API vs. Unipile API : Deux modèles d'accès

L'API graphique native de Meta offre un accès limité à Instagram avec des processus d'approbation stricts. Unipile simplifie cette situation en offrant une API unifiée, prête pour la production et plus facile à intégrer, sans longues configurations ni restrictions pour les partenaires.

Unipile offre aux éditeurs de logiciels un moyen simple et fiable d'accéder à de puissantes technologies de l'information et de la communication. Points de terminaison de l'API Instagram grâce à une plateforme de messagerie unifiée. Que vous construisiez des outils CRM, des systèmes ATS ou des logiciels d'automatisation de la sensibilisation, Unipile simplifie l'intégration, accélère le développement et garantit la conformité.

Voyons ce que vous pouvez faire exactement avec la prise en charge de l'API Instagram d'Unipile.

L'API Instagram d'Unipile : Capacités de base

Unipile expose un ensemble de Points de terminaison Instagram par le biais de sa propre couche d'API. Ces points de terminaison sont en temps réel, robustes et fonctionnent pour tous les comptes d'utilisateurs connectés à votre application.

Caractéristiques d'Instagram

instagram api

Connexion

Messages

Webhooks

Hosted Auth : marque blanche pour connecter vos utilisateurs finaux ✓
Authentification personnalisée : connecter l'utilisateur avec des credentials, des cookies, votre extension chrome ✓
Envoyer et répondre à des messages ✓
Lister des messages, des chats et des participants ✓
Envoyer des notes vocales ✓
Lister des réactions ✓
Lire des reçus ✓
Envoyer des fichiers en pièce jointe ✓
Recevoir des fichiers en pièce jointe ✓
Statut du compte ✓
Nouveau message ✓
Nouvelle réaction / Lecture / Événement ✓
Connexion
✓
Hosted Auth : marque blanche pour connecter vos utilisateurs finaux
✓
Authentification personnalisée : connecter l'utilisateur avec des credentials, des cookies, votre extension chrome
Messages
✓
Envoyer et répondre à des messages
✓
Lister des messages, des chats et des participants
✓
Historique de la synchronisation
✓
Lister des réactions
✓
Lire des reçus
✓
Envoyer des fichiers en pièce jointe
✓
Recevoir des fichiers en pièce jointe
Webhooks
✓
Statut du compte
✓
Nouveau message
✓
Nouvelle réaction / Lecture / Événement

Expérience des développeurs avec Unipile

Si vous envisagez d'intégrer Points de terminaison de l'API Instagram dans votre plateforme, Unipile vous offre l'un des moyens les plus simples et les plus complets de le faire.

Token API et configuration du DSN

Chaque demande doit être accompagnée d'un jeton valide et de votre DSN (nom de la source de données). Ceux-ci sont facilement gérés à partir du tableau de bord du développeur d'Unipile.

Utiliser les SDK

Disponible en Node.js, PHP et via cURL/REST. Vous pouvez :

  • Tester les points d'aboutissement instantanément

  • OAuth : pas de complexité

  • S'appuyer sur des flux hébergés sécurisés

Test en direct dans les documents

Unipile fournit une documentation interactive où vous pouvez tester n'importe quel point de terminaison sans code. Il suffit de coller votre DSN + Token.

Cas d'utilisation réels avec l'API Instagram par Unipile

Intégration d'Instagram DM dans l'interface de l'application

Boîte de réception unifiée : Tous les canaux, une seule conversation

Avec Unipile, vos utilisateurs peuvent gérer les DM Instagram en même temps que les messages LinkedIn, les conversations WhatsApp et les emails, le tout à partir d'un fil de discussion unique et centralisé. Imaginez un recruteur envoyant un message à un candidat sur Instagram, puis assurant le suivi sur LinkedIn ou Gmail, sans jamais changer d'onglet. Cette expérience de boîte de réception unifiée améliore considérablement la rétention du contexte, réduit la fatigue des outils et permet à vos utilisateurs de se concentrer sur les résultats, sans changer de plateforme.

Synchroniser les DM avec votre CRM

Synchronisez automatiquement les messages Instagram entrants et sortants dans les chronologies des contacts. Marquez-les, filtrez par étape et permettez à votre équipe de répondre directement dans l'application.

Automatiser le suivi des candidats

Connectez les pipelines ATS à Instagram. Lorsqu'un candidat répond à un DM, déclenchez des mises à jour ou des tâches automatiques.

Qualification des prospects via les notes vocales

Envoyez des messages audio préenregistrés à des prospects dans le cadre de votre séquence de sensibilisation. Associez-les à des réactions et à des statuts de lecture pour susciter l'engagement.

Pourquoi Unipile l'emporte sur les méta API natives

Lorsqu'il s'agit d'intégrer la messagerie Instagram dans votre logiciel, la différence entre l'utilisation des API natives de Meta et l'API unifiée d'Unipile est de l'ordre du jour et de la nuit. Voici pourquoi Unipile offre une approche plus rapide, plus évolutive et plus conviviale pour les développeurs.

 

Critères API Meta Unipile
Le temps d'intégration Semaines ou mois 2-3 jours
Effort de développement Elevé Faible (REST + SDK)
Maintenance Manuelle Gestion complète
Accès aux fonctionnalités Partiel (après approbation) Complet, instantané
Support Libre-service uniquement Équipe technique dédiée
Critères API Meta Unipile
Le temps d'intégration Semaines/mois 2-3 jours
Effort de développement Elevé Faible (REST + SDK)
Maintenance Manuelle Gestion complète
Accès aux fonctionnalités Partiel (après approbation) Complet, maintenant
Support Libre-service uniquement Équipe technique dédiée

Obtenez des points de terminaison de l'API Instagram pour votre application avec Unipile

  1. Créez votre Compte Unipile
  2. Connecter le compte Instagram via le flux hébergé
  3. Utiliser les fonctions /chats et /messages points d'extrémité pour envoyer/recevoir des DM

S'inscrire à Unipile

Se connecter au tableau de bord

Accédez à votre espace de travail et gérez vos comptes connectés.

Tableau de bord Unipile montrant les comptes LinkedIn, WhatsApp, Gmail et Instagram API opérationnels

Récupérer vos identifiants Instagram

Pour effectuer une authentification sur Instagram, un utilisateur a besoin de ses INSTAGRAM nom d'utilisateur et mot de passe. L'authentification via les identifiants Facebook n'est pas prise en charge pour le moment.

Authentification

Faire une demande POST à ce point de terminaison de l'API Unipile ou utiliser la méthode SDK appropriée.

Link an Instagram Account
    
curl --request POST 
     --url https://{YOUR_DSN}/api/v1/accounts 
     --header 'X-API-KEY: {YOUR_ACCESS_TOKEN}' 
     --header 'accept: application/json' 
     --header 'content-type: application/json' 
     --data '
{
  "provider": "INSTAGRAM",
  "username": "unipile",
  "password": "********"
}
'
    
  

Traiter le point de contrôle 2FA

Si l'authentification à deux facteurs est activée sur un compte Instagram, vous rencontrerez un point de contrôle via un statut 202. Voici un exemple de réponse à un point de contrôle.

    
{
  "object": "Checkpoint",
  "account_id": "098dez89d",
  "checkpoint": {
    "type": "2FA"
  }
}
    
  

Dans ce cas, une nouvelle intention d'authentification démarre. Cette intention dure 5 minutes et les points de contrôle doivent être résolus dans ce laps de temps.

Résoudre le point de contrôle 2FA

Pour résoudre le point de contrôle 2FA, faites une demande POST à l'API Unipile en utilisant le point de contrôle Solve ou utilisez une méthode SDK en donnant le paramètre account_id renvoyée par la première demande.

    
curl --request POST 
     --url https://{YOUR_DSN}/api/v1/accounts/checkpoint 
     --header 'X-API-KEY: {YOUR_ACCESS_TOKEN}' 
     --header 'accept: application/json' 
     --header 'content-type: application/json' 
     --data '
{
  "provider": "INSTAGRAM",
  "account_id": "098dez89d",
  "code": "******"
}
'
    
  

Délai de traitement de l'intention

Si l'utilisateur prend plus de 5 minutes pour résoudre le point de contrôle, le compte ne sera pas connecté. Toute demande ultérieure de résolution d'un point de contrôle en dehors des 5 minutes répondra d'abord à un 408 - Request Timeout, puis à un 400 - Bad Request car l'intention d'authentification s'autodétruira.

Essayez les points de vente Instagram en un seul clic

Unipile facilite l'exploration et le test des solutions les plus utiles. Points de terminaison de l'API Instagram directement à partir de sa documentation ou de ses SDK. Qu'il s'agisse de récupérer des chats, de synchroniser l'historique des messages, d'envoyer de nouveaux DM ou de récupérer des profils, chaque point d'extrémité est accessible avec une configuration minimale.

  • Lister tous les chats: Récupérer les fils de conversation des différents comptes.
  • Envoyer des messages: Démarrez de nouvelles conversations à partir de votre CRM ou de votre application.
  • Historique de la synchronisation: Obtenir le contexte complet du chat lors de la connexion d'un nouvel utilisateur.
List all chats
    
curl --request GET 
     --url https://api1.unipile.com:13111/api/v1/chats 
     --header 'accept: application/json'
    
  
Sync History
    
curl --request GET \
     --url https://api1.unipile.com:13111/api/v1/chats/chat_id/sync \
     --header 'accept: application/json'
    
  
Send messages
    
curl --request POST \
     --url https://{YOUR_DSN}/api/v1/chats/9f9uio56sopa456s/messages \
     --header 'X-API-KEY: {YOUR_ACCESS_TOKEN}' \
     --header 'accept: application/json' \
     --header 'content-type: multipart/form-data' \
     --form 'text=Hello world !'
    
  

Support d'intégration et ressources pour les points de terminaison de l'API Instagram

1 Icône

Appel d'intégration
Organiser une réunion à la demande avec nos fondateurs (CTO et CEO) pour s'aligner sur votre stratégie technique et produit.

1 Icône

Appel d'intégration
Organiser une réunion à la demande avec nos fondateurs (CTO et CEO) pour s'aligner sur votre stratégie technique et produit.

Délivrabilité Icône

Assistance en ligne
Notre assistance en direct est à votre disposition avant, pendant et après l'intégration, pour vous guider à chaque étape sans frais supplémentaires.

Délivrabilité Icône

Assistance en ligne
Notre assistance en direct est à votre disposition avant, pendant et après l'intégration, pour vous guider à chaque étape sans frais supplémentaires.

Assistance dédiée pendant l'intégration

Notre équipe d'assistance vous accompagne à chaque étape, avant, pendant et après l'intégration, afin de vous garantir une expérience sans faille. Nous sommes là pour vous fournir une assistance en temps réel et vous aider à éviter tout problème et tout coût supplémentaire.

Ressources complètes pour les développeurs

Notre API est accompagnée d'une documentation détaillée et d'exemples de code pour simplifier l'intégration. Ces ressources sont conçues pour améliorer les capacités de votre application, en rendant le processus d'envoi de messages ou autres plus fluide et plus efficace.

Mises à jour et maintenance continues

Grâce à des mises à jour proactives et à une maintenance régulière, notre API reste alignée sur les dernières normes et améliorations d'Instagram, ce qui garantit des performances constantes et minimise tout temps d'arrêt potentiel.

FAQs

Quels sont les points de terminaison Instagram pris en charge par Unipile ?

Tous les principaux points de terminaison de la messagerie, des pièces jointes, de l'extraction de profil (sauf "moi") et des webhooks sont pris en charge.

Puis-je envoyer et recevoir des messages instantanés Instagram via l'API ?

Oui, vous pouvez envoyer, répondre et synchroniser des discussions pour tous les comptes connectés.

Comment authentifier les utilisateurs ?

Unipile prend en charge les flux d'authentification hébergés et personnalisés.

L'API Instgram d'Unipile est-elle conforme à la norme DMA ?

Oui. Notre API est conçue conformément à la loi sur les marchés numériques (DMA). Nous fournissons uniquement une interopérabilité pour la messagerie et ne stockons ni ne récupérons les profils des utilisateurs. Veuillez noter qu'Unipile n'est pas un partenaire Meta et que notre solution se concentre exclusivement sur les cas d'utilisation de la messagerie sécurisée et conforme.

Y a-t-il des limites ou des conditions à l'utilisation d'Unipile avec les plateformes Meta ?

Oui. Les clients doivent toujours respecter les conditions d'utilisation de Meta. Cela signifie éviter le spam, l'automatisation de masse ou le scraping non autorisé. L'API ne doit être utilisée que pour des scénarios de messagerie légitimes tels que le support client, la communication d'équipe ou les interactions avec les utilisateurs, tout en agissant de manière responsable et dans le respect des règles de Meta.

Unipile fournit-il des webhooks pour les mises à jour en temps réel ?

Oui. Vous pouvez vous abonner aux nouveaux messages, aux réactions, aux accusés de réception et aux modifications de votre compte.

Puis-je accéder aux profils Instagram avec l'API d'Unipile ?

Vous pouvez récupérer les informations du profil public de n'importe quel utilisateur. Le profil du compte authentifié n'est pas accessible.

Quelle est la différence entre "Me retrouver" et "Retrouver les profils des utilisateurs" ?

L'option "Me retrouver" permet d'obtenir les détails du compte authentifié, qui n'est pas disponible. L'option "Récupérer les profils des utilisateurs" permet de récupérer tous les profils publics connectés dans les fils de discussion.

Vous aimerez aussi

LinkedIn Chrome Extension vs API Integration

LinkedIn Chrome Extension vs API Integration

LinkedIn est devenu un canal essentiel pour les plateformes de CRM, d'ATS et de sensibilisation. Les équipes s'attendent à accéder aux informations sur les profils, aux conversations dans les boîtes de réception et aux données d'engagement directement dans le logiciel qu'elles utilisent tous les jours. De nombreux fournisseurs commencent par ajouter une extension LinkedIn Chrome parce qu'elle offre un moyen rapide de...

lire plus
API de synchronisation de calendrier pour SaaS : Intégration en temps réel de Google et Outlook

API de synchronisation de calendrier pour SaaS : Intégration en temps réel de Google et Outlook

Pour les CRM, les ATS, les plateformes d'approche et les logiciels pilotés par l'IA, une API de calendrier fiable n'est plus un luxe. Il s'agit désormais d'un élément essentiel qui stimule la productivité, les flux de travail de réservation, les suivis, les séquences automatisées et la coordination de l'équipe. Pourtant, la mise en œuvre de la synchronisation des calendriers est...

lire plus
Le guide complet du développeur pour l'intégration de l'API de Calendrier

Le guide complet du développeur pour l'intégration de l'API de Calendrier

Les logiciels modernes reposent sur des connexions entre les personnes, les systèmes et le temps lui-même. Au cœur de cette connectivité se trouve l'API Calendrier, un composant essentiel qui permet aux applications de lire, de créer et de synchroniser des événements de calendrier de manière transparente. Que vous construisiez un CRM, une plateforme de recrutement ou une...

lire plus
fr_FRFR